## Cold Starts

Pondwick's serverless handlers can take 4–8 seconds on first invocation after idle periods. Customers reporting "slow first request" are almost always hitting a cold start, not an outage. Warm invocations stay under 200ms. To confirm, check the `invocations` table for init durations on the diagnostics database, reachable with the connection string below.

warehouse DSN: mssql://aldiel_svc:1hgBhXwSI6cP6V@db-f60b.qorvelworks.example:5432/briius

Capacity note for the Quillmark review: every minor release of the Sableframe component library fans out rebuild jobs to all 140 consuming services, and the Harrowgate build farm saturates when two minors land the same day. Proposal in this PR caps concurrent rebuild fan-out and staggers version adoption by tier. Reject anything that widens the cap without a farm expansion ticket. Constants under review are the following.

tuning table, hahag-kagup:
QUOTAS = {
    "briix": 567,
    "tamael": 441,
    "gordor": 613,
}

Capacity note — Tumblevault locker access flow. Welcome aboard; please read this before touching the gateway code. Each locker bank polls for pending pickup codes, and every customer unlock triggers a verification round-trip, so evening peaks (roughly 18:00–21:00 at the Dellbrook sites) dominate load. We size connection pools and code-cache TTLs for twice observed peak, and we never lower them without a week of traffic data. The values we currently run are these.

tuning table, tajef-yagug:
QUOTAS = {
    "sorox": 843,
    "zorix": 516,
    "julir": 187,
    "tamax": 733,
    "istir": 684,
    "quenwyn": 542,
    "casok": 776,
}

## Authentication (Offline Mode)

Plugins for Terraplot's offline survey mode authenticate once while connected, then operate against a local token cache. The cache is valid for 30 days of field work; after that, plugins must resync through the Basecamp gateway. Do not embed user credentials — offline plugins use a scoped service identity with read/write access to local plots only. Sync conflicts are resolved server-side on reconnect. To register your plugin with the Basecamp gateway during development, use the internal service key below.

API key for yagag-fawif: zpat4_Gful